María from The Marías unveils her individual venture titled 'Not for Radio'
Maria Zardoya, the frontwoman of the psychedelic-soul and indie pop band The Marias, has announced her debut solo project under the banner "Not for Radio." The announcement was made during a live stream on The Marias' official Instagram account.

The video trailer for the "Not for Radio" project features stills of a blooming flower and includes a quote from Zardoya: "I keep asking myself the question: Is love worth the pain?" The trailer has been shared on the "Not for Radio" Instagram account.
Zardoya described her solo project as another layer of herself. She also teased collaborations for this project, but the details are yet to be disclosed.
The Marias have been making waves in the music industry, with their most recent full-length album, "Submarine," earning mass critical acclaim. The album landed the band on stages like Coachella and as the opening act for Billie Eilish's "Hit Me Hard and Soft" tour. The band has also been featured on Selena Gomez and Benny Blanco's "Ojos Tristes," and Bad Bunny's "Otro Atardecer," among other notable releases.
Despite the solo project, Zardoya assures that The Marias will continue on after her solo venture. The shirt worn by Zardoya during the Instagram live is currently sold out on her web store, indicating a high level of anticipation for her new project.
Zardoya referred to her solo project as an "alternate reality," hinting at the unique and intriguing nature of the music fans can expect. With the announcement of "Not for Radio," Maria Zardoya is set to explore new musical territories while maintaining her roots with The Marias.
